Cape Daisy Seeds (Osteospermum) produce elegant, eye-catching flowers with crisp white petals and rich purple centers. Native to Africa, this adaptable daisy is valued for its extended bloom period, light fragrance, and ability to thrive with minimal care. It brings refined beauty to garden beds, borders, and cut flower arrangements while supporting pollinators throughout the season.

Plants grow 12–18 inches tall and form tidy, well-branched clumps that bloom generously under full sun. In warmer climates, Cape Daisy is a dependable perennial that returns year after year. In cooler regions, it is commonly grown as an annual, offering months of consistent color and garden interest.

How to Grow Cape Daisy:
Start seeds indoors or sow outdoors after the danger of frost has passed. Plant in full sun and well-drained soil for best flowering. Water regularly during establishment, then moderately once plants are established. Deadheading spent blooms can encourage continued flowering.
